The Changjiang River and the Huanghe River as the main provenance of the seaseabed sediment for the east China, the two rivers have been transporting a lot ofterrigenous detrital material, which carry much information of the source rock formation,watershed environment, climate conditions, sedimentary environment and process etc.The provenance research of the sediment from the Changjiang River and the HuangheRiver is important to study the origination of the East China sea system, and alsoprovide the qualitative and quantitative basis to know the environment change, marineflux, coastal zone and land interaction. At present, the research method is more focusedon the mineralogy and the geochemistry. The method of combining the advantages ofthe mineral element geochemistry is less. Based on mineral element geochemistrymethods this paper aims to find the new indicator to distinguish the provenance ofChangjiang River and the Huanghe River.The new indicator bears significantimplications in researching the source material of sediment transport and migrationmechanism from the Changjiang River and the Huanghe River, the sea sedimenttransport routes, knowing the east China sea sediment source and evolution process.This paper made a analysis of the Changjiang River and the Huanghe River estuarysediments of amphibole, quartz element geochemistry.Using the methods of themineralogy characteristics analysis, the major elements, trace elements, rare earthelements etc, aimed to find out the method and new indicators to distinguish betweenthe Changjiang River and the Huanghe River sediment. The results showed:(1)In the study of the Changjiang estuary and the Huanghe River estuary sedimentmineral characteristics, the content of the amphibole minerals in the Changjiang Riversediment heavy mineral and metal plant-based is comparatively high, the content of themica group mineral and limonite in the Huanghe River is high, while the mica groupmineral content in the old Huanghe River is less, the distinguish standard of theChangjiang River and the Huanghe River sediments mainly depends on the content ofthe mica group mineral, amphibole mineral and metal mineral group,apatite and sphenein heavy mineral can’t be used to distinguish between the Changjiang River and theHuanghe River’s sediment well. The Huanghe River is higher than the Changjiang River with Feldspar/quartz in light mineral, due to the weathering intensity is higher inthe Changjiang River. Quartz weathering resistance is stronger than feldspar, the quartzin light minerals content is higher in the Changjiang River. Calcite can be used as thecharacteristics mineral of the Huanghe River’s sediment.(2) Amphibole element geochemical study shows that the Changjiang River’samphibole’s distribution is complex, crustal type, Crust-mantle type and mantle type hasthe distribution, and its distribution is equalient to the complex basin environment ofsource rock; the Huanghe River amphibole genetic types are concentrated, mainly withthe crust-mantle mixed type, this is consisitent to the characteristics of loess which is itssource. The Huanghe River amphibole amount of rare earth elements is higher than theChangjiang River, The curve is consistent with the Huanghe River and the old HuangheRiver. trace elements and rare earth elements in amphibole can better distinguishbetween the Changjiang River and the Huanghe River source, the use of amphiboletrace element for cluster analysis and Be-Ta diagram, can be used to distinguishbetween the Changjiang River and the Huanghe River sediments better, Be-Ta-Sctriangle as the inspection of distinction between the Changjiang and the Huanghe Riversediments.(3) Amphibole tests of trace elements and rare earth elements has certain systemerror, the Huanghe River and the old Huanghe River within the error range can show thesource consistency better, trace elements and rare earth elements can study as a sourceof important indicators. The standard deviation chart of amphibole trace elements, withthe standard deviation for the floating element content value, preliminary build theindicators between the Changjiang River and the Huanghe River sediment.(4) Element geochemical study found that quartz trace elements of Be-Ta-Ge andBe-Ta-Sc diagram can distinguish between The Changjiang River and the HuangheRiver source better, the content of the quartz rare earth elements in the ChangjiangRiver amount is higher than the Huanghe River, the differences of the quartz heavy rareearth elements between the Changjiang River and the Huanghe River is higher than thelight rare earth elements’s.
